Understanding the Car Battery and its Cables
Before we delve into the process, let’s familiarize ourselves with the key components involved. Your car battery is a lead-acid battery that stores electrical energy in the form of chemical potential. It consists of six cells, each containing lead plates immersed in a sulfuric acid solution. The terminals of the battery are connected to the vehicle’s electrical system through two cables: the positive (+) cable and the negative (-) cable.
The Positive (+) Cable
The positive cable, typically red in color, carries current from the battery to the starter motor, alternator, and other electrical components. It’s crucial to remember that the positive terminal of the battery is always marked with a “+” sign and is often larger in size than the negative terminal.
The Negative (-) Cable
The negative cable, usually black in color, carries current back to the battery from the electrical components. The negative terminal is marked with a “-” sign and is typically smaller than the positive terminal. It’s important to note that the negative cable often connects to a grounding point on the vehicle’s chassis, ensuring a safe and efficient flow of electrical current.
Safety First: Essential Precautions
Working with car batteries can be dangerous if proper precautions are not taken. Always remember that car batteries contain sulfuric acid, a highly corrosive substance that can cause severe burns. Additionally, the electrical current flowing through the cables can deliver a dangerous shock.
Protective Gear
Before you begin, equip yourself with the following safety gear:
- Safety glasses to protect your eyes from acid splashes and debris.
- Rubber gloves to prevent skin contact with acid and electrical current.
- A wrench to loosen and tighten the battery terminals.
- A piece of cardboard or a thick cloth to insulate the battery terminals from accidental contact.
Disconnect in the Right Order
Always disconnect the negative (-) cable first and reconnect it last. This helps prevent a short circuit between the battery terminals and the vehicle’s metal frame. Remember, the order is: Negative (-) first, Positive (+) second.
Step-by-Step Guide to Disconnecting Car Battery Cables
Now that you’re equipped with the necessary knowledge and safety gear, let’s walk through the process of disconnecting your car battery cables:
1. **Locate the Battery:** The car battery is typically located under the hood, but its exact location may vary depending on your vehicle model. Consult your owner’s manual if you’re unsure.
2. **Turn Off the Ignition:** Ensure the vehicle’s ignition is turned off to prevent any electrical current from flowing through the system.
3. **Identify the Cables:** Locate the positive (+) and negative (-) battery cables. Remember, the positive cable is usually red and the negative cable is black. (See Also: How Do Car Batteries Go Bad? Common Causes Revealed)
4. **Disconnect the Negative (-) Cable:** Using the wrench, loosen the nut connecting the negative cable to the battery terminal. Once loosened, carefully remove the cable from the terminal.
5. **Disconnect the Positive (+) Cable:** Repeat the process for the positive cable, loosening the nut and removing the cable from the terminal.
6. **Store the Cables Safely:** Once disconnected, store the cables away from any metal objects to prevent accidental short circuits.

Troubleshooting Common Issues
While disconnecting and reconnecting car battery cables is generally straightforward, you may encounter some common issues. Here are a few troubleshooting tips: (See Also: What Should A Healthy Car Battery Read? – The Voltage Guide)
Corrosion on Battery Terminals
Corrosion on battery terminals can prevent a proper electrical connection. You can clean the terminals with a wire brush and a baking soda solution. If the corrosion is severe, you may need to replace the terminals.
Loose Battery Cables
Loose battery cables can cause intermittent electrical problems. Ensure that the nuts connecting the cables to the terminals are tightened securely.
Short Circuits
A short circuit can occur if a cable comes into contact with a metal object. Always disconnect the negative cable first to prevent a short circuit. Make sure the cables are stored safely away from metal objects.
Maintaining Your Car Battery
Proper maintenance can extend the life of your car battery and prevent unexpected breakdowns. Here are some tips:
Regularly Check the Battery Terminals
Inspect the battery terminals for corrosion and looseness at least once a month. Clean and tighten them as needed.
Keep the Battery Clean and Dry
Wipe down the battery with a clean cloth to remove any dirt or debris. Ensure the battery is dry to prevent corrosion.
